I would like to see us try at least some 3-sortie battles.
I have been giving it a lot of thought, and I think there are 2 really good reasons to try it.
First off.
It would give the cruisers a third sortie to try to accumulate damage on specific larger targets, and give them a better chance to score a sink for their team. Of course, they will also have a chance to take more damage, and might sink themselves.
Secondly.
It would require us to take the time to patch only one time per day, while achieving the goal of six sorties per day.
At past events, we were able to get in a third fleet battle, but we had to patch twice.
